Based on what you have learned so far, how can HR act as a strategic business partner in general? How can HR act as a strategic partner in your organization?
HR can act as a strategic business partner by using their business minds and skill-sets to evaluate and create solutions. Taylor (2021) states, “Understanding business at depth means understanding the dynamics within an industry that breed success. Awareness of how the current workforce performs stems from monitoring performance on individual and corporate levels.” Human resources meet weekly with the executive and director teams (I am one of the directors), and we talk about outside influences that affect recruitment. We brainstorm to offer innovative solutions to increase the applicant pool in these challenging times. Since May 2021, we have expanded our applicant pool by 35%, exceeding the goal of 25% that we initially set.
